Chondroitin Sulfate:

Chondroitin sulfate is naturally found in the bones and cartilage. However, the body still needs some additional support of this ingredient in order to increase the strength of the joints. This is because, chondroitin sulfate helps the bones and cartilage to hold water and other necessary nutrients; and thereby, after any sort of injury to the bones and joints, the healing is faster. It also prevents the enzymes that break down the cartilage and prevents shock. Usually, the supplements that contain this ingredient are derived from by-products of pork.

Glucosamine Sulfate:

This too is naturally found in the body. The glucosamine sulfate is an amino acid, which is essential for the production of glycosaminoglycan. Glycosaminoglycan is an important component of the cartilage. Since cartilage helps in smoothening of the movements of the joints and in connecting the bones, it is important that glucosamine sulfate is supplied to the body. So, glucosamine sulfate helps in –

  • Preventing loss of cartilage that is caused by ageing
  • Healing damaged cartilage
  • Lubricate the joints and thus, reduce the pain that is caused by osteoarthritis.

Glucosamine sulfate is derived from shrimp, crab and lobster shells. The shells of these sea-foods contain a good amount of glucosamine sulfate. This is usually taken with chondroitin sulfate.

Methylsulfonylmethane:

An organic form of sulphur, Methylsulfonylmethane or MSM can be naturally found in all the fruits, vegetables, grains and even in humans and animals. Sulphur is an important component in –

  • The formation of connective tissue
  • Providing the ingredients that are necessary for building cartilage.

This ingredient also has an analgesic benefit that helps in numbing joint pain. Research studies have shown that it has very minor side effects and hence, is useful for consumption.

Calcium and Vitamin D:

Regardless to mention, calcium is one of the most important ingredient of the bones and joints. To increase the strength of bones and to reduce inflammation, calcium supplements are commonly taken.

However, while talking about calcium as an important bone health supplement, it must also be said that calcium alone has no significance in maintaining the bone health. It is vitamin D that jointly helps calcium in getting absorbed by the bones and body. Hence, vitamin D supplements must also be taken along with calcium in order to prevent the bones and joints from being fractured, torn or from losing its mass.

Vitamin C as an Essential Supplement for Joint Health:

Though vitamin D is given most of the credit for contributing in the bone health, in the absorption of the calcium and maintaining the bone and joint health, vitamin C is no less important an ingredient. It is an anti-oxidizing agent and it protects the ligaments, tendons, and even the skin – or in short, the connective tissues of the body. In maintaining and increasing the flexibility of the blood vessels and muscles, there is no better alternative to vitamin C.
